Water sensor alarm for protecting your property

A timely warning of overflowing water or water entering your home is very precious. If water touches the contact of the water detector, the loud 115-dB alarm will go off – loud enough to arouse you and people in the surrounding area. You have enough time to switch off the leaking washing machine or dishwasher. If it is raining heavily you cannot, of course, turn off the rain, but you can move your possessions to where it is safe.

Water warning – it couldn’t be any simpler

The super-flat alarm sensor is attached to your washing machine, dishwasher, bath, wall, pipes, etc., with an adhesive pad. Here it’s best if you choose a location where water would accumulate first. Now all you need to do is set the slide switch to ‘on’ and your water alarm is activated.

Note for Consumers

Required batteries:
- 2 alkaline batteries, AAA, 1.5V (not included)

- The batteries must not be corroded or leaky as this can cause permanent damage to the product
- Make sure to insert the batteries correctly (polarity!)
- Do not use new and old batteries together or batteries of different types
- Do not use rechargeable batteries
- Correctly dispose of empty or used batteries (recycling); dispose of them separately from domestic waste; do not burn them
- Exchange used batteries straightaway

Warning:
Danger of personal injuries: prolonged exposure to the alarm tone can cause permanent hearing damage.
